1955 PONTIAC CHIEFTAIN 870 4 DOOR WAGON
ORIGINAL STRATO-STREAK 287ci V8 ENGINE,AUTO TRANS,COLD AC,POWER WINDOWS,PS.....HIGHLY OPTIONED CAR,66K ORIG MILES!

THIS CAR IS A VERY NICE DRIVER AS IS OR AN EASY RESTORATION PROJECT. ORIGINALLY AN ARIZONA CAR AND HAS ONLY VERY MINOR RUST IN 1 SECTION OF FLOOR. FRAME AND THE REST OF BODY IS EXTREMELY CLEAN AND SOLID.THE CAR HAS HAD A REPAINT AT SOME POINT WITH COLOR CHANGE. THE ORIGINAL COLOR WAS PERSION MAROON WITH THE GREEN AND WHITE INTERIOR......CERTAINLY AN ODD COLOR COMBINATION IN MY OPINION AND PROBALLY A RARE 1 AT THAT. ALL DOORS OPEN AND SHUT AS THEY WERE NEW.POWER WINDOWS ALL WORK FLAWLESSLY. REAR TAILGATE AND HATCH ARE IN VERY NICE SHAPE. FACTORY TINTED GLASS IS ALL IN GOOD SHAPE. PAINT IS NOT PERFECT AND DOES HAVE CHIPS. INTERIOR IS IN VERY NICE SHAPE FOR ITS AGE AND I BELIEVE IT TO BE ALL ORIGINAL. ALL LIGHTS AND ACCYS WORK. AC BLOWS COLD. ENGINE AND TRANS APPEAR TO BE ORIGINAL HOWEVER THE AC COMPRESSOR IS NOT. THE TORQUE THRUST WHEELS,ALONG WITH TIRES ON THEM ARE NEW. ORIGINAL WHEELS WITH CENTER CAPS AND TRIM RINGS ARE INCLUDED WITH THE SALE. VERY COMPLETE AND DRIVEABLE CAR. AGAIN,THIS IS A DRIVER. NOT A RESTORED CAR. Check out the official 2013 Trans Am Hurst Edition commercial

Sat, 16 Mar 2013


The Poncho is dead. Long live the Poncho. Like certain other reoccurring personal maladies, the aftermarket community simply can't let the Trans Am go without another flare up. The guys at Trans Am Depot have worked up a quick commercial for their newest creation: The 2013 Trans Am Hurst Edition, and it watches pretty much like you'd expect it to. The footage is comprised of just about every TA male fantasy you can conceive of, from Daisy Dukes and white tank tops to tramp stamps, bikinis and ice cream cones. There simply aren't words for what you'll see below.
Of course, we like our T-Tops as much as the next guy. If you like what you see in the videos, you can pick up your very own TA by heading over to the Trans Am Depot site. The guys even have Chevrolet Camaro-based versions of the Pontiac GTO if the '77 TA treatment is too much for your tastes. Enjoy, but don't say we didn't warn you.

1939 Pontiac Ghost Car commands $308,000 at auction

Mon, 01 Aug 2011

For the 1939 World's Fair, Pontiac built a Deluxe Six bodied in Plexiglass. Part of the Previews of Progress pavilion in which General Motors' Futurama showed off what was to come in the world of autos, the 'invisible' Pontiac is credited as the first transparent car in America. And there were no shortcuts taken with its body: the Plexiglass form was fabricated by the company that brought the material to market in 1933, Rohm & Haas.
The see-through sedan was sold at RM Auctions' St. John's auction in Michigan on July 30, fetching $308,000. Not bad appreciation for a domestic oddity that cost $25,000 to build when new. NHTSA investigating 550k Pontiac G6 models, 320k Honda Odysseys

Mon, 10 Jun 2013

According to two separate reports in The Detroit News,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ration is launching investigations into 550,000 Pontiac G6 (pictured above) and 320,000 Honda Odyssey (pictured right) models. The G6 models are all from the 2005 to 2007 model years, while the Odyssey minivans are from the 2003 and 2004 model years. The two NHTSA probes are not related.
In the case of the G6, this is an upgrade to an original investigation that started in February after NHTSA received "hundreds of reports" that the brake lights on these cars may malfunction. According to The Detroit News, the lights may come on when the brake pedal is not depressed, and likewise, the brake lights may not illuminate when the pedal has been pushed. General Motors was able to provide NHTSA with a significant number of warranty claims, including 1,100 reports that could potentially relate to this problem, one of which indicates a vehicle crash.
For Honda, the NHTSA probe concerns airbags that may deploy unexpectedly. The government agency received six complaints from 2003-04 Odyssey owners saying that the front airbags suddenly went off without a crash. The Detroit News reports that three of the six owners sustained injuries from these incidents. Additionally, NHTSA has received 41 complaints from owners saying the vehicle's airbag warning light had illuminated.
